1 Dollar (USO Anniversary)
Country: United States
Denomination: 1 Dollar
(1 USD)
Year: 1991
Material: Silver (.900)
Weight: 26.73 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 38.1 mm
Type: Non circulating coin
Catalog list: united states
Description:
Obverse
A pennant based on the design of the USO flag. Written above in calligraphy is “50th Anniversary”.
Reverse
Eagle with USO pennant in its beak, perched atop the globe to symbolize worldwide service of the USO. There are eleven stars in a semi-circle below the globe
